Master Data Entry Details

This page displays the details about a single master data entry. You can modify existing details about the current entry or create a new master data entry.

Configuration Options

Name Description
Master Data Entry ID

The master data entry ID, specified as a valid URI, for example. urn:epcglobal:epcis:vtype:BusinessLocation:Dock2.

Master Data Type

The name of the master data type on which this master data entry is based.

If you are on this page because you are editing an existing master data entry, this field is read-only.

If you are on this page because you are creating a new master data entry, this field provides a drop-down list of available master data types. Selecting a new master data type from the drop down list changes the type of the master data entry you are creating. (Notice that the list of attributes listed below the drop down list is updated to show the attributes defined for the new master data type.)

Master Data Type ID

The ID of the master data type on which this master data entry is based. This ID is not editable, because it is an attribute of the master data type, not the master data entry.

Last modified time

The last time this master data entry was modified.

Display Order

The order in which the attributes are listed. This display order was defined for the master data type of which this master data entry is an instance. You cannot change the order here, but you can sort the table based on the predefined sort order.

Name

The name of this attribute. This name is defined in the master data type of which this entry is an instance. This field cannot be edited.

Note: The first attribute in this Attributes list is used as the name of the master data entry.

Value

The value for this attribute for this master data entry, that is, a descriptive name to identify this attribute of this master data entry. For example the value for "Business Location City" could be "Bangalore." To edit the value of an attribute, click in the cell. An edit field opens so you can make your changes. Press Enter when finished with each cell.

Child Entry Name

This section contains a list of master data entries that are children of this entry. For example, the master data entry for "Loading Dock A" may contain child master data entries for "Portal #1," "Portal #2," and "Portal #3." To add a child to this list you must open the appropriate Master Data Entries page and copy the desired master data entries to the clipboard. Then, return to this page and click Paste from Clipboard.

Buttons

Name Description
Save

Saves current entry.

Cancel

Discards any changes you have made and returns you to the previous page.

Paste from clipboard

Adds master data entries on the clipboard as children to this master data entry. This option is only available if you have copied one or more master data entries to the clipboard from a Master Data Entries page.

Remove as child

Removes selected entries from the list of children. Removing a child in this way does not delete the master data entry itself.
